Transaction 52c39f99dcbeb561ea74155ee68e8ae861439c1b18292a36afe02474b5e13f9d
1 Input
1 Output
-
52c39f99dcbeb561ea74155ee68e8ae861439c1b18292a36afe02474b5e13f9d:0
- value
- 23474
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6850998c9a95308c75a290ae8bdc12b2178dadbe OP_EQUAL
- address
- 3BCakfcR5gVRZpePtcfSLkfQVQv7hpGA7Z